Is The Originals' Marcel a little bit of a player?

If some various photo and video spoilers released by The CW are of any indication, Marcel (Charles Michael Davis) not only had a previous flirtatious relationship with Rebekah (Claire Holt) years ago, but he also has some sizzling chemistry with New Orleans bartender Cami (Leah Pipes).

Episode 2, House of the Rising Son, takes a trip back in time to the 1800s when Marcel was still just a servant and Klaus's (Joseph Morgan) protégé. Photos show a possible attraction between him and Klaus's sister, Rebekah. One photo in particular shows the two staring at each other while Rebekah sits at a table, as Marcel stands near her shirtless.

A promo video for the episode shows that the two did have a history. They meet again in New Orleans and the clip then has a flash back to that day in the 1800s when Marcel goes in for a kiss, only to be interrupted by her angry big brother.

"Did I not warn you?" Klaus angrily shouts at Marcel, as he points a sword to his chest.

Rebekah isn't the only one Marcel has chemistry with. As the footage travels back into present-day New Orleans, another preview clip shows Klaus and Marcel in a bar, and the latter points out Cami.

Cami tells Klaus she's studying abnormal psychology and he uses that to bring her over to Marcel, who appears to be very interested in the college student.

"Perhaps you could help diagnose my friend here," Klaus says as he brings her back to the table he was at with Marcel. "He's been a little bit depressed. Can't keep his mind off a girl. He tells me she's a queen fit for a king. I think he should cut his losses and move on. What's your professional opinion?"

After Marcel and Cami steal some very meaningful glances at one another, Cami says, "Be a nice guy, and maybe...the opportunity will present itself someday."

Someday could be in episode three, Tangled Up in Blue, when Marcel escorts an angelic Cami to a costume party, according to even more spoiler photos from The CW.
